The Dark Side Of The Moon – concert – April 28th, 2012

Please join us as we close our 2011-2012 Subscription Series with a concert in the district auditoruim at Mt. Vernon Middle School.  The concert begins at 7:30pm. Lydia Raim – 2012 Young Artist Competition HS division winner

Lydia Raim, a junior at Clear Creek Amana High School, began playing the euphonium in 5th grade and took to it quickly.  She is a former band student of Dan Davies, and currently plays with the award winning CCA High School Band, under the direction of John C.
